Two brothers Sharan and Charan were solving some questions. Charan had to
find the hypotenuse of a right triangle having the lengths of its remaining sides
as 45 cm and 53 cm. Sharan politely pointed out the error made by Charan and
told him that 29 cm is not the correct answer. Charan understood his mistake
and corrected the same. Charan thanked Sharan for noticing the mistake and
informing him about it. What is the correct length of the hypotenuse? What
value is depicted by the brothers in this problem?​

Answer:

Hypotenuse=√(45²+53²)

Step-by-step explanation:

√(2025+2089)

=√4114

=64.14

Value - help others to correct their mistakes
